I was just referring to the products that I have used and had good luck with, I'm not a professional and I know I'm not that good at it... One other thing noticed is that if you mix the base/clear and let it sit for a while before you spray it (about 75% of the pot-life) it tends to dry faster and get less dust an other impurities in the finish. Of course i wouldn't have that problem if i was spraying under ideal conditions.
